Introducing the Kalamazoo Wings

The Kalamazoo Kings will play a number of ice hockey games at a variety of including Wings Stadium, Allen County War Memorial Coliseum and Amway Center. Formed in 1999, the Kalamazoo Wings were initially named the Madison Kodiaks and were a part of the United Hockey League. Playing in Madison for a year, the team relocated to Kalamazoo after which the ice hockey franchise became known as the Kalamazoo Wings. With the name, the team was also able to obtain the logo of an old ice hockey team that competed in the IHL from 1973 till 2000. From 2000 till 2007 the Kalamazoo Wings played in the UHL after which it joined the East Coast Hockey League in 2008. The Wings’ current ECHL affiliation is with the American Hockey League franchise, Chicago Wolves.

Wins, Singles & Career Records

Throughout the team’s career, the Wings have won 2 International Hockey League Championships in the year 1980 and 1981, a UHL regular season title in 2005, 5 IHL Division championships in 1980, 1981, 1991, 1994 and 1999, a UHL division title in 2005, and 2 ECHL division wins in 2010, 2011 and 2012. Conference wins for the Kalamazoo Wings include 2 IHL wins in 1980 and 1981, a UHL title in 2005 and an ECHL win in 2011. Apart from this the ice hockey team has bagged two Turner Cups and a Colonial Cup.

Since its inception, the Kalamazoo Wings has been ranked among the top five league teams for 8 times. The team’s most successful season was the 2005-06 one in which it scored 76 goal points with a total score of 111. With this the Wings landed on top of the UHL. Single season records for the team include most goals by Dave Michayluk i.e. 66 goals in 1985, most assists and points scored by Rob Brown in 1994 and the most number of penalty minutes (648) by player Kevin Evans in 1987. The greatest amount of career goals for the Kalamazoo Wings is 239 scored by Kevin Schamehorn.

Interesting Information about Kalamazoo Wings

  • The Kalamazoo Wings are affiliated with teams including the Vancouver Canucks, St. Louis Blues, Utica Comets and Chicago Wolves.
  • The Kalamazoo Wings have been purchased by William D. Johnston since the team moved to the East Coast Hockey League.
  • All the games played by the Kalamazoo Wings are broadcasted live on the radio channel WZUU 92.5 FM.
  • The team has two Turner Cups and one Colonial Cup to its name.
